I agree totally. An AC 329C is one of the most difficult parts I have searched for. It doesn't seem logical as it was used over a period of a few of years. Finally found one for the 71. That embossed 212 CW filter is the early (midyear) style and is quite rare. The later 212's with the silkscreen are seen much more often.- Top
